(Gander) – Municipal employees with the Town of Glovertown have reached a new, three-year deal with their employer.

CUPE National Representative Ed White says the new contract for Local 4801 will take effect January 1, 2010. 

Highlights of the deal include:

• 2% wage increase in January, 2010

• 3% wage increase in January, 2011

• 4% wage increase in January, 2012

• Cost sharing for group benefits will see the employer’s share increase from 50% to 70%

• Seasonal employees will now be eligible for severance pay

• The standby rate for weekends and Statutory Holidays increases from $50 to  $70

• Employees with 1 - 4 yrs of service will receive an additional week of vacation

White says there are also wage adjustments for Administrative Assistants of $1.50 per hour prior to the general increase and an additional .50 cents per hour in December, 2012.

The agreement has been ratified by both parties.
